以下幾個為leetcode解題答案
幾個在github上提供leetcode
1 《這個哥們組織了好多活動,在網上很活躍,貌似是清華的學生》
/tree/master // 答案
// 演算法的深入
2 《某大牛》
3 《某二牛》
4 北大的乙個學生,這個leetcode非常好
5 《浙大小學妹的》
6 乙個2007級學生,現在在微軟工作
下面是有些人分享刷題的感受
部落格位址2 (強烈推薦)《浙大的小學妹,很不錯,很喜歡分享》
部落格位址3(強烈推薦)
這個**是byr的論壇上有人總結的acm的oj的一些題,如果要找北美的工作估計acm題也得練練
一些程式大賽的情況
0 九度oj
1 greplin programming challenge
2 3 杭州電子科技大學的acm)
4 codeforces
5 topcoder(有獎金)
Leetcode文章整理
leetcode的題目種模擬較多,感覺應該將自己聯絡過的題目進行分類,這個就是根據自己做過的題目進行劃分,並做一定的總結,會持續更新 sort two pointer 單鏈表 這裡用的很直接的方法就是找到鍊錶的中點,然後將鍊錶分為兩部分,後半截翻轉後兩個鍊錶進行融合。我在想,如果能之間把後面半截放入...
資料結構和演算法 以及leetcode整理
第一部分 線性表的學習001 線性表包括陣列和鍊錶兩種,陣列是採用連續的儲存空間,陣列具有隨機儲存的特性,什麼是隨機儲存特性,也就是說num i 的時間複雜度是o 1 陣列的缺點在於 在頭部插入時 時間複雜度為o n 頭部刪除時時間複雜度為o n 插入刪除的平均時間複雜度為o n 1 2 陣列是連續...
LeetCode習題整理(一)
將兩個有序鍊錶合併為乙個新的有序鍊錶並返回。新煉表是通過拼接給定的兩個鍊錶的所有節點組成的。我的想法是逐個比較兩個鍊錶各項的大小 模擬過程 l1第一項比較l2第一項相等 執行l2的第一項插入到l1的第二項,此時的l1 1,1,2,4 l2 1,3,4 l1需指向下乙個結點,兩表指向下乙個結點,迴圈過...